Currently, in the kernel, DLM only is able to bind its
listen socket to a single network interface.  To support
more robust network configurations, DLM should be able
to bind to all network interfaces.

This patch adds a configfs node to enable/disable binding
to all network interfaces.  When 1 is written to this
configfs node, the DLM listen socket will bind to all network
interfaces.  When 0 is written to the node, DLM will bind
only to its current local network interface.
